How Important Is the Ambiance in Sarasota Coffee Shops?

The ambiance in Sarasota coffee shops is very important. This is because the ambiance creates an inviting atmosphere for customers. A warm and comfortable environment encourages people to relax and enjoy their coffee. It also influences their overall experience and satisfaction.

Different elements contribute to ambiance. Lighting plays a key role in setting the mood. Natural light often enhances feelings of positivity. Decor and furniture also impact how customers perceive a space. Comfortable seating can encourage longer visits.

Sound affects ambiance as well. Soft background music can create a pleasant environment. Conversely, excessive noise may deter customers. Additionally, the smell of freshly brewed coffee enhances the sensory experience.

Customer preferences vary. Some customers seek a quiet place to work or read. Others prefer a vibrant, social environment. Coffee shops that cater to these preferences can attract more visitors.

Overall, a well-designed ambiance boosts customer retention. It encourages word-of-mouth recommendations. This is especially important in a competitive market like Sarasota. In summary, ambiance greatly influences customer behavior and satisfaction in coffee shops.

What Quality Coffee Beans Do Sarasota Coffee Shops Use?

Sarasota coffee shops typically use high-quality coffee beans sourced from sustainable and ethical suppliers. These beans are often selected for their flavor profile, freshness, and unique characteristics.

  1. Sourcing methods
  2. Bean types
  3. Roasting techniques
  4. Quality standards
  5. Local partnerships

Sourcing methods are crucial to the quality of coffee beans.

  1. Sourcing Methods: Sarasota coffee shops often prioritize direct trade or fair trade sourcing methods. Direct trade involves purchasing beans straight from farmers, ensuring better prices and quality. Fair trade establishes standards for fair pricing and working conditions. For example, coffee shops like Groundwork Coffee Co. emphasize their strong relationships with farmers, which enhances transparency and quality.

  2. Bean Types: The type of coffee beans used plays a significant role. Arabica beans are popular for their mild and complex flavors. Robusta beans are also used, typically in espresso blends for their strong and bold characteristics. Sarasota shops may blend multiple types for unique flavors that cater to diverse customer preferences.

  3. Roasting Techniques: Roasting affects flavor and aroma. Shops often utilize small-batch roasting to maintain quality and consistency. Techniques can range from light roasting, which preserves a fruity flavor, to dark roasting, known for a smokier taste. Coffee shops like Sarasota’s Perks Coffee & Cafe appreciate the artisanal approach for enhancing coffee’s natural nuances.

  4. Quality Standards: Many coffee shops adhere to strict quality standards, such as the Specialty Coffee Association’s guidelines. They seek beans graded as specialty coffee, which are rated at least 80 points on a 100-point scale. Adopting these standards assures customers of superior quality and taste.

  5. Local Partnerships: Local partnerships can enhance the quality of coffee served. Some Sarasota shops collaborate with local roasters and suppliers for fresh, high-quality beans. This not only supports local business but also allows for seasonal offerings. Shops like coffee & cream have benefited from such partnerships, drawing customers seeking unique local flavors.

Which Specialty Drinks Should You Try at Sarasota’s Coffee Shops?

The specialty drinks to try at Sarasota’s coffee shops include a variety of inventive and unique options.

  1. Cold Brew Coffee
  2. Nitro Coffee
  3. Specialty Lattes (e.g., Lavender Latte, Chai Latte)
  4. Seasonal Beverages (e.g., Pumpkin Spice Latte in autumn)
  5. Matcha Drinks
  6. Smoothie Bowls with Coffee Infusion
  7. Sweet Cream Cold Foam Variations

Exploring these options can showcase the diverse tastes and preferences for coffee in Sarasota.

  1. Cold Brew Coffee:
    Cold brew coffee is prepared by steeping coarsely ground coffee beans in cold water for an extended period. This method results in a smooth, low-acidity flavor that appeals to many coffee enthusiasts. A study from the Specialty Coffee Association in 2017 indicated that cold brew’s popularity has surged over the years, typically attracting younger consumers.

  2. Nitro Coffee:
    Nitro coffee is cold brew coffee infused with nitrogen gas, creating a creamy texture and a frothy head. The nitrogen adds a unique mouthfeel and enhances the flavor profile. According to a 2021 report by Mintel, nitro coffee has gained traction as consumers seek new and exciting coffee experiences, especially among millennials.

  3. Specialty Lattes:
    Specialty lattes are personalized coffee drinks that incorporate unique flavors, such as lavender or chai. These drinks often include steamed milk and flavored syrups. Gastronomers note that the rise in interest for exotic flavors has shifted consumer demand towards these innovative lattes.

  4. Seasonal Beverages:
    Seasonal beverages celebrate specific times of the year, featuring flavors like pumpkin spice in autumn or peppermint in winter. These drinks often create a festive atmosphere. Research from the National Coffee Association shows that seasonal flavors contribute significantly to holiday sales, with many customers returning to their favorite shops for these limited-time offerings.

  5. Matcha Drinks:
    Matcha drinks, made from finely ground green tea leaves, offer a caffeine alternative for those seeking something different. Matcha is known for its health benefits, including high antioxidants. Health and wellness trends, as reported by the Global Wellness Institute in 2022, show an increase in consumer interest in matcha and its applications in both beverages and foods.

  6. Smoothie Bowls with Coffee Infusion:
    Smoothie bowls can be combined with coffee for a nutritious breakfast option. These bowls often include fruits, yogurt, and a base of cold brew or espresso. A trend in café menus reflects the growing popularity of health-focused options, catering to health-conscious individuals who still enjoy coffee.

  7. Sweet Cream Cold Foam Variations:
    Sweet cream cold foam is a whipped cream-like topping made from frothed heavy cream and sweetener. This indulgent addition transforms any iced coffee into a dessert-like drink. The innovative use of cold foam is highlighted by recent Industry reports, which indicate a preference for visually appealing and unique coffee experiences among younger consumers.
